Taxonomic Classification

Rank black currant-tree Tangled Thread Moss
Kingdom same Plantae (Plants)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Bryophyta
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Bryopsida (Bryopsida)
Order Malpighiales (Malpighiales) Hypnales (Hypnales)
Family Phyllanthaceae Amblystegiaceae
Genus Antidesma Hygroamblystegium
Species Antidesma ghaesembilla Hygroamblystegium varium

Evolutionary Relationship

black currant-tree and Tangled Thread Moss share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Plantae. (Plants)
